Summary
Several vulnerabilities have been discovered in Exim, a mail transport agent. The Common Vulnerabilities and Exposures project identifies the following issues: CVE-2017-16943 A use-after-free vulnerability was discovered in Exim's routines responsible for parsing mail headers. A remote attacker can take advantage of this flaw to cause Exim to crash, resulting in a denial of service, or potentially for remote code execution. CVE-2017-16944 It was discovered that Exim does not properly handle BDAT data headers allowing a remote attacker to cause Exim to crash, resulting in a denial of service.

Solution
Solution
For the stable distribution (stretch), these problems have been fixed in version 4.89-2+deb9u2. Default installations disable advertising the ESMTP CHUNKING extension and are not affected by these issues. We recommend that you upgrade your exim4 packages.
